Revamped Edinburgh Movie Pageant Unveils Winners of New Prizes


The Edinburgh Worldwide Movie Pageant unveiled the winners of its new prize for characteristic filmmaking and award for brief filmmaking late Wednesday evening on the metropolis’s Cameo Cinema.

The Ceremony, directed by Jack King, was awarded The Sean Connery Prize for Characteristic Filmmaking Excellence, selected by an viewers vote and funded by The Connery Basis. King beats 9 others to win a considerable £50,000 ($64,000) prize to fund his future tasks.

The Ceremony, shot solely in black and white, follows two migrant staff compelled to bury a colleague within the Yorkshire hills. When one calls for to carry out the lifeless man his rightful Islamic burial, nerves start to fray and a righteous energy wrestle emerges.

King is a self-taught author/director & movie-maker from Bradford, Yorkshire. He began out making music movies for unbiased and main document labels, and his work has racked up repeated Vimeo employees picks and thousands and thousands of views on-line. He has since made a number of quick movies, each publicly funded and unbiased, together with Prints which was shot on location in Japan and premiered at Clermont Ferrand in 2019. His most up-to-date quick Predators was supported by BFI Community and nominated for a U.Ok. critics circle award earlier this yr after premiering at BFI London Movie Pageant in 2023.

General, 10 feature-length world premieres had been offered at EIFF as a part of the competitors.

The winner of The Thelma Schoonmaker Prize for Quick Filmmaking Excellence Competitors was Manny Wolfe, directed by Trevor Neuhoff. In 1947, Wolf is an actor exhausted by Hollywood. He additionally occurs to be an actual werewolf. “After nonstop rejection, an opportunity encounter units him as much as get a task in a serious monster film. Does Manny sacrifice creative integrity and take the job? Or is there one other path?” a plot synopsis reads.

A graduate of NYU’s Tisch Faculty of the Arts in 2013, Trevor is a director, author, producer and occasional actor. He spent virtually a decade working for Robert Downey Jr. and Susan Downey. He joined Robert on many units earlier than serving as co-executive producer on Downey Jr.’s Max TV collection Downey’s Dream Automobiles. He wins £15,000 ($20,000) to help future tasks.

Pageant director Paul Ridd stated: “We’re so happy to be presenting these inaugural awards for excellence in filmmaking to 2 extremely thrilling movies and filmmaking groups. These new EIFF awards had been set as much as help new and rising filmmakers of their careers. Each these movies present immense imaginative and prescient and ability at connecting with audiences and we want each filmmakers the perfect for the long run.”

EIFF 2024 is supported by Display Scotland and the BFI Viewers Initiatives Fund, awarding Nationwide Lottery funding, the Trade Program is backed by EXPO funding from the Scottish Authorities by Artistic Scotland, and EventScotland a part of VisitScotland’s Occasions Directorate.

The Edinburgh Worldwide Movie Pageant ran Aug. 15-21. It opened with Saoirse Ronan’s The Outrun and closed with Blair Younger & Carla J. Eastons Since Yesterday: The Untold Story of Scotland’s Lady Bands.
